High Court of Karnataka Allows Writ Petition Challenging Unilateral Registration of Revocation of General Power of Attorney. Registration of a deed of revocation of GPA by the Sub-Registrar without notice to the original holder is illegal and arbitrary, and the court declared it null and void.

High Court of Karnataka Quashes Commission of Inquiry Report Against Media Company for Violation of Natural Justice and Lack of Jurisdiction. Report prepared without affording opportunity of hearing and beyond scope of reference under Commissions of Inquiry Act, 1952.

Bombay High Court Quashes GST Provisional Attachment Order for Violation of Natural Justice. Attachment of Bank Accounts and Property Without Prior Hearing Held Invalid Under Section 79(1)(c) of CGST Act, 2017.
